# SDK Testing Guide for Refactoring
|
|
|
|
This guide explains how to test UN SDK library implementations during refactoring. It enables agents to validate their own work independently.
|
|
|
|
## Overview
|
|
|
|
Each SDK (un.py, un.js, un.go, etc.) must provide:
|
|
|
|
1. **Library functions** - The core API that can be imported/required by other code
|
|
2. **CLI functionality** - Command-line interface for direct code execution
|
|
3. **Tests** - Unit, integration, and functional tests to validate behavior
|
|
|
|
## Test Categories
|
|
|
|
### 1. Unit Tests (No API Key Required)
|
|
Focus on library function behavior without external API calls:
|
|
|
|
- **Credential loading** - Functions correctly parse credentials from env vars, files, and arguments
|
|
- **HMAC signature generation** - Signatures match the expected format (64 hex chars)
|
|
- **Cache checking** - Languages cache exists and can be read
|
|
- **Extension detection** - File extensions correctly map to language identifiers
|
|
- **Function signatures** - All expected functions exist and are callable
|
|
- **Error handling** - Invalid inputs produce appropriate errors
|
|
|
|
**Example Unit Test (Python):**
|
|
```python
|
|
def test_hmac_signature():
|
|
"""Test HMAC-SHA256 signature generation"""
|
|
sig = un._sign_request(
|
|
'test-secret-key',
|
|
'1704067200', # timestamp
|
|
'POST', # method
|
|
'/execute', # endpoint
|
|
'{}' # body
|
|
)
|
|
|
|
assert len(sig) == 64, f"Invalid signature length: {len(sig)}"
|
|
assert all(c in '0123456789abcdef' for c in sig), "Invalid hex characters"
|
|
```
|
|
|
|
### 2. Integration Tests (Requires API Key)
|
|
Test actual API communication with real infrastructure:
|
|
|
|
- **execute()** - Synchronous code execution and result retrieval
|
|
- **executeAsync()** - Asynchronous job submission and status polling
|
|
- **wait()** - Job polling with exponential backoff
|
|
- **languages()** - Language list retrieval with caching
|
|
- **get_job()** - Job status retrieval
|
|
- **cancel_job()** - Job cancellation
|
|
|
|
**Example Integration Test (Python):**
|
|
```python
|
|
def test_execute_integration():
|
|
"""Test execute function with real API"""
|
|
result = un.execute(
|
|
'python',
|
|
'print("hello world")',
|
|
network_mode='zerotrust'
|
|
)
|
|
|
|
assert result['exit_code'] == 0
|
|
assert 'hello world' in result['stdout']
|
|
```
|
|
|
|
### 3. Functional Tests (Requires API Key)
|
|
End-to-end workflow validation:
|
|
|
|
- **CLI execution** - Run code file through CLI interface
|
|
- **Output parsing** - Correctly display results to user
|
|
- **Error handling** - Handle API errors gracefully
|
|
- **Input/output files** - Process input files and write outputs
|
|
|
|
**Example Functional Test:**
|
|
```python
|
|
def test_cli_execution():
|
|
"""Test CLI end-to-end"""
|
|
import subprocess
|
|
|
|
result = subprocess.run(
|
|
['python', 'un.py', 'test_script.py'],
|
|
capture_output=True,
|
|
text=True
|
|
)
|
|
|
|
assert result.returncode == 0
|
|
assert 'expected output' in result.stdout
|
|
```
|
|
|

## Credential Priority System
|
|
|
|
SDKs must check credentials in this order:
|
|
|
|
1. **Function arguments** - Highest priority (explicit parameter)
|
|
2. **Environment variables** - `UNSANDBOX_PUBLIC_KEY` and `UNSANDBOX_SECRET_KEY`
|
|
3. **Home directory config** - `~/.unsandbox/accounts.csv`
|
|
4. **Local directory config** - `./accounts.csv` in current working directory
|
|
5. **Error** - Raise error if no credentials found
|
|
|
|
**Example (Python):**
|
|
```python
|
|
def _get_credentials(public_key=None, secret_key=None):
|
|
"""Load credentials with 4-tier fallback system"""
|
|
|
|
# Tier 1: Function arguments
|
|
if public_key and secret_key:
|
|
return public_key, secret_key
|
|
|
|
# Tier 2: Environment variables
|
|
pk = os.environ.get('UNSANDBOX_PUBLIC_KEY')
|
|
sk = os.environ.get('UNSANDBOX_SECRET_KEY')
|
|
if pk and sk:
|
|
return pk, sk
|
|
|
|
# Tier 3: Home directory
|
|
home_file = Path.home() / '.unsandbox' / 'accounts.csv'
|
|
if home_file.exists():
|
|
accounts = _load_accounts_csv(str(home_file))
|
|
if accounts:
|
|
return accounts[0] # Use first account
|
|
|
|
# Tier 4: Local directory
|
|
local_file = Path('./accounts.csv')
|
|
if local_file.exists():
|
|
accounts = _load_accounts_csv(str(local_file))
|
|
if accounts:
|
|
return accounts[0]
|
|
|
|
raise AuthenticationError("No credentials found")
|
|
```

## Caching Requirements
|
|
|
|
### Languages Cache
|
|
- **Location**: `~/.unsandbox/languages.json`
|
|
- **TTL**: 1 hour (3600 seconds)
|
|
- **Format**: JSON array of language strings
|
|
- **Update**: Only update if cache is older than TTL AND API call succeeds
|
|
|
|
**Example (Python):**
|
|
```python
|
|
def languages(cache_ttl=3600):
|
|
"""Get supported languages with 1-hour cache"""
|
|
|
|
cache_path = Path.home() / '.unsandbox' / 'languages.json'
|
|
|
|
# Check if cache exists and is fresh
|
|
if cache_path.exists():
|
|
age = time.time() - cache_path.stat().st_mtime
|
|
if age < cache_ttl:
|
|
return json.load(open(cache_path))
|
|
|
|
# Fetch from API
|
|
response = _make_request('GET', '/languages')
|
|
langs = response['languages']
|
|
|
|
# Update cache (create directory if needed)
|
|
cache_path.parent.mkdir(parents=True, exist_ok=True)
|
|
cache_path.write_text(json.dumps(langs))
|
|
|
|
return langs
|
|
```
|
|
|
|
## HMAC Signature Format
|
|
|
|
All API requests must include proper HMAC signatures:
|
|
|
|
**Signature Input:**
|
|
```
|
|
{timestamp}:{method}:{endpoint}:{body}
|
|
```
|
|
|
|
**Example:**
|
|
```
|
|
1704067200:POST:/execute:{"language":"python","code":"print(1)"}
|
|
```
|
|
|
|
**Signature Calculation:**
|
|
```python
|
|
import hmac
|
|
import hashlib
|
|
|
|
signature = hmac.new(
|
|
secret_key.encode(),
|
|
message.encode(),
|
|
hashlib.sha256
|
|
).hexdigest()
|
|
```
|
|
|
|
**Request Headers:**
|
|
```
|
|
Authorization: Bearer {public_key}
|
|
X-Timestamp: {timestamp}
|
|
X-Signature: {signature}
|
|
Content-Type: application/json
|
|
```

## Common Testing Mistakes to Avoid
|
|
|
|
### ❌ Wrong: Only testing CLI functionality
|
|
```python
|
|
# BAD - doesn't test library functions
|
|
result = subprocess.run(['python', 'un.py', 'code.py'])
|
|
```
|
|
|
|
### ✅ Correct: Testing both library AND CLI
|
|
```python
|
|
# GOOD - test library functions exist and work
|
|
from un import execute, executeAsync
|
|
|
|
# AND test CLI
|
|
result = subprocess.run(['python', 'un.py', 'code.py'])
|
|
```
|
|
|
|
### ❌ Wrong: Ignoring credential loading
|
|
```python
|
|
# BAD - hardcoded credentials
|
|
def execute(language, code):
|
|
pk = 'unsb-pk-xxxx' # WRONG!
|
|
sk = 'unsb-sk-xxxx' # WRONG!
|
|
```
|
|
|
|
### ✅ Correct: Flexible credential loading
|
|
```python
|
|
# GOOD - respect credential sources
|
|
def execute(language, code, public_key=None, secret_key=None):
|
|
pk, sk = _get_credentials(public_key, secret_key)
|
|
# Now use pk, sk
|
|
```
|
|
|
|
### ❌ Wrong: Ignoring cache TTL
|
|
```python
|
|
# BAD - always calls API
|
|
def languages():
|
|
return requests.get('/languages').json()
|
|
```
|
|
|
|
### ✅ Correct: Proper caching with TTL
|
|
```python
|
|
# GOOD - cache with 1-hour TTL
|
|
def languages(cache_ttl=3600):
|
|
cache_file = Path.home() / '.unsandbox' / 'languages.json'
|
|
|
|
if cache_file.exists():
|
|
age = time.time() - cache_file.stat().st_mtime
|
|
if age < cache_ttl:
|
|
return json.load(open(cache_file))
|
|
|
|
# Fetch, cache, return
|
|
```

## Troubleshooting Tests
|
|
|
|
### Test: Import Error
|
|
```
|
|
Error: Cannot import un module
|
|
```
|
|
|
|
**Fix:** Ensure:
|
|
1. SDK file (un.py, un.js, etc.) is in parent directory
|
|
2. Correct extension (.py for Python, .js for JavaScript)
|
|
3. No syntax errors in SDK file
|
|
|
|
### Test: HMAC Signature Fails
|
|
```
|
|
FAIL: HMAC-SHA256 signature - invalid signature length
|
|
```
|
|
|
|
**Fix:** Check:
|
|
1. Using `hmac` library correctly
|
|
2. Using SHA256 hash algorithm
|
|
3. Converting result to hex string (64 chars)
|
|
4. Secret key is string/bytes, not encoded yet
|
|
|
|
### Test: API Integration Fails
|
|
```
|
|
FAIL: execute() function - status 401
|
|
```
|
|
|
|
**Fix:**
|
|
1. Check `UNSANDBOX_API_KEY` is set: `echo $UNSANDBOX_API_KEY`
|
|
2. Verify API key is valid and not expired
|
|
3. Check credentials are loaded correctly: `_get_credentials()`
|
|
4. Verify HMAC signature generation is working
|
|
|
|
### Test: Language Not Found
|
|
```
|
|
⚠ Python 3 not found
|
|
```
|
|
|
|
**Fix:** Install the required interpreter:
|
|
```bash
|
|
# Ubuntu/Debian
|
|
sudo apt-get install python3 nodejs golang-go ruby perl php
|
|
|
|
# macOS
|
|
brew install python node go ruby perl php
|
|
```
